    MacDill NCO Manages Medical Operations Support at Southwest Asia Base

    SCOTT AIR FORCE BASE, Ill. -- Staff Sgt. Jahmal Nicholas is a radiology technician deployed with the 379th Expeditionary Medical Group, 379th Air Expeditionary Wing, at a non-disclosed base in Southwest Asia.

    Nicholas is deployed from Air Mobility Command's 6th Medical Support Squadron, 6th Air Mobility Wing, at MacDill Air Force Base, Fla. According to the 6th AMW Web site, the wing's overall mission is "to provide worldwide air refueling and combatant commander airlift in support of the Air Force's Global Reach, Global Power mission and to provide support to Headquarters U.S. Central Command, Headquarters U.S. Special Operations Command and 51 other mission partners that call MacDill home."

    In serving with the 379th MDG, Nicholas supports operations in the U.S. Central Command area of responsibility. As a radiology technician, Nicholas operates equipment to produce diagnostic images and assists radiologist or physician with special procedures, his official Air Force job description states.

    He also prepares equipment and patients for diagnostic studies and therapeutic procedures, performs technical and administrative radiology activities, and ensures health protective measures such as universal precautions and radiation protection measures are established and employed.

    To operate fixed and portable radiographic equipment to produce images, radiology technicians like Nicholas compute techniques and adjust control panel settings such as kilovoltage, milliamperage, exposure time and focal spot size. They also select image recording media, adjust the table or cassette holder, align x-ray tube for correct distance and angle and restrict radiation beam for maximum patient protection.

    The job description also states that radiology technicians use specialized equipment to perform nuclear medicine, mammography, ultrasound, computerized tomography and magnetic resonance imaging. They select imaging protocols and required accessories, and make adjustments based on the specific examination requirements. They also record and process the image and manipulate the recorded image using computer applications.

    Furthermore, radiology technicians like Nicholas are trained to perform and supervise general diagnostic imaging activities. They mix film processing solutions, load and unload film holders, and reproduce images. They are also trained to receive patients, schedule appointments, prepare and process examination requests and related records, and file images and reports.

    In a 379th AEW Public Affairs report, Nicholas said he's in a job that he's always wanted to do.

    "Ever since I was a child, I've liked the medical field," Nicholas said in the report. "I knew I'd be doing something in a hospital one day."

    According to the wing's Web site, the 379th Air Expeditionary Wing is "one of the largest, most diverse expeditionary wings in the Air Force," providing combat airpower and support for operations New Dawn, Enduring Freedom and the Combined Joint Task Force-Horn of Africa. The wing and its associate units operate more than 100 aircraft, making the base a large hub for humanitarian airlift activity while providing mission-essential combat power, aeromedical evacuation and intelligence support for three theaters of operation.
